AD06 GVY is a 2006 Peugeot 206 in Black with a 1,587c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 81%.
Across all 2006 Peugeot 206 models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.5% with a typical mileage of 58,795 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Peugeot 206 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 446,851 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AD06 GVY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Peugeot 206 typ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 20 years old, this Peugeot 206 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
